Failure to induce labor

Inducing labor involves the use of drugs or other methods to ripen the cervix. Doctors generally recommend labor in cases where the baby's health is in danger or if a woman's vaginal delivery is unlikely. However, if doctors induce labor without a need it can result in serious injuries for the mother and child. If your doctor was unable to induce labor and it resulted in injuries to you or your child, you could be entitled to compensation.

In cases of medical malpractice, a judge will determine whether the defendant's actions fall below the standard of care. The standard of care is determined by the established practices and customs within the medical community. Medical experts usually testify as to the proper standard of care in the particular conditions.

Failure to induce labor when needed could result in complications such as ruptured uterine lining, infection severe blood loss (postpartum hemorrhage) and an unsuccessful vaginal delivery. These conditions can be dangerous for both mother and child, and can even lead to death.

Broken Bones

The human skeleton provides structure to the body, safeguards organs, and allows for us to move. The musculoskeletal structure is made up of joints, bones, ligaments and tendons. Injuries to these structures could cause extreme pain. The most serious injury is a break which occurs when there is a fracture or crack in a bone. Some indications of a fracture include swelling, pain that is fast or slow and a change in the appearance of the injured area and numbness, tingling or numbness in the affected limb. If your child is experiencing any of these symptoms, it is recommended to consult a physician.

Fractures can happen anywhere on the body, but they are typically associated with clavicle fractures, which can occur in between 1 and 2 percent of newborns. These injuries are very dangerous if they aren't treated promptly. They can cause long-term complications and even permanent disability.

The umbilical cord carries oxygen and nutrients to the baby from the mother and eliminates waste. During pregnancy, doctors are trained to identify and treat problems with the cord. Some of these are visible during the ultrasound, but others may not be discovered until labor and delivery begin.

If a doctor does not identify and treat a problem with the umbilical cord, the baby could suffer long-term harm. Depending on the severity of the injury, it could lead to cerebral palsy, cognitive impairments and other issues. If you believe your child was born with an injury because of the inability of medical professionals to monitor the health of the mother and infant It is essential to consult a medical malpractice lawyer.

A condition of the umbilical cord could cause blood flow to be restricted to babies. This could lead to life-threatening complications such as organ failure, brain damage and seizures. Many of these issues are preventable by closely monitoring the mother and baby during labor, pregnancies, and deliveries.

Entanglement, knotting, and compression are some of the most serious umbilical issues. Most often, these issues can be prevented through attentive monitoring and prompt intervention. If a nurse or doctor fails to take these steps, an infant can suffer severe injuries.

If the umbilical cord is tied, it could hinder proper blood flow to the infant and can be fatal. If the cord is tangled it could also hinder the normal blood flow and oxygen, which can cause brain damage as well as other serious injuries.

Sometimes, the cord could slide into or pass through the birth canal before or alongside the baby and cause a prolapsed umbilical cord. This may also hinder blood flow and lead to other life-threatening complications, such as breathing problems and brain damage.

In cases where there is an injury to the cord, it is crucial to monitor closely and consider a C section in order to avoid serious injuries. Failing to diagnose and address an issue with the umbilical cord an error in medical care that could be considered malpractice if other doctors with similar training and experience detected the problem by monitoring and responded accordingly.
